Common Namep-Anisidine
Descriptionp-Anisidine, also known as 4-methoxyaniline or p-aminoanisole, belongs to the class of organic compounds known as aminophenyl ethers. These are aromatic compounds that contain a phenol ether, which carries an amine group on the benzene ring. Physical Properties
StateSolid
Experimental Molecular Properties
PropertyValueReference
Melting Point57.2 °CNot Available
Boiling Point243.00 °C. @ 760.00 mm HgThe Good Scents Company Information System
Water Solubility21 mg/mL at 20 °CNot Available
LogP0.95Not Available
